A digital single-lens reflex camera (digital SLR or DSLR) is a digital camera that combines the optics and mechanisms of a single-lens reflex camera with a solid-state image sensor and digitally records the images from the sensor. The reflex design scheme is the primary difference between a DSLR and other digital cameras. In the reflex design, light travels through the lens and then to a mirror that alternates to send the image to either a prism, which shows the image in the optical viewfinder, or the image sensor when the shutter release button is pressed. The viewfinder of a DSLR presents an image that will not differ substantially from what is captured by the camera's sensor, as it presents it as a direct optical view through the main camera lens rather than showing an image through a separate secondary lens. Nikon D1
The Nikon D1 is a digital single-lens reflex camera (DSLR) that was made by Nikon Corporation introduced on June 15, 1999. It features a 2.7-megapixel image sensor, 4.5-frames-per-second continuous shooting, and accepts the full range of Nikon F-mount lenses. The camera body strongly resembles the F5 and has the same general layout of controls, allowing users of Nikon film SLR cameras to quickly become proficient in using the camera. Autofocus speed on the D1 series bodies is extremely fast, even with "screw-driven" AF lenses. Although Nikon and other manufacturers had produced digital SLR cameras for several years prior, the D1 was the first professional digital SLR that displaced Kodak's then-undisputed reign over the professional market. Unusual for a DSLR, the D1 uses the NTSC color space instead of the conventional sRGB or Adobe RGB color spaces. Nikon E3S
The Nikon E series, co-developed with Fujifilm, are autofocus 1.3 megapixel professional grade quasi- full frame ( 35mm) Nikon F-mount digital single lens reflex cameras ( DSLR) manufactured by Nikon since 1995. The E series included the ''Nikon E2/E2S'', ''Nikon E2N/E2NS'' and the ''Nikon E3/E3S''. The S-variants are identical except they had triple the frame rate and a larger buffer. Its unique optical system bundles the light of the full-frame lenses to the small 2/3 inch CCD sensor. That gives approximately 4 stops more light at the small sensor, therefore delivering an exceptional (for that time) minimum sensitivity of 800 and maximum 3200 ISO, which remains usable for press and news use. Technology The Nikon E2/E2S and E2N/E2NS use a Nikon F4 subsystem, the E3/E3S uses a Nikon F100 subsystem. Kodak DCS
The Kodak Digital Camera System is a series of digital single-lens reflex cameras and digital camera backs that were released by Eastman Kodak, Kodak in the 1990s and 2000s, and discontinued in 2005. They are all based on existing 35mm film SLRs from Nikon, Canon and Sigma. The range includes the original Kodak DCS 100, Kodak DCS, the first commercially available digital SLR. History In 1975, Steven Sasson developed Kodak's first prototype digital still camera, which used a Fairchild Semiconductor, Fairchild 100 x 100 pixel Charge-coupled device, CCD. By 1986 Kodak had developed a sensor with 1.4 million pixels. It was used in what is believed to be the world's first Digital Single-Lens Reflex (D-SLR) camera, known as the Electro-Optic Camera, which was designed and constructed by Eastman Kodak Company under a U.S. Government contract in 1987 and 1988. Canon Inc
Canon Inc. (; Hepburn: ) is a Japanese multinational corporation headquartered in Ōta, Tokyo, specializing in optical, imaging, and industrial products, such as lenses, cameras, medical equipment, scanners, printers, and semiconductor manufacturing equipment. Canon has a primary listing on the Tokyo Stock Exchange and is a constituent of the TOPIX Core 30 and Nikkei 225 indexes. It used to have a secondary listing on the New York Stock Exchange. Name The company was originally named (). In 1934, it produced the ''Kwanon'', a prototype for Japan's first-ever 35mm camera with a focal-plane-based shutter. In 1947, the company name was changed to ''Canon Camera Co., Inc.'', shortened to ''Canon Inc.'' in 1969. The name Canon comes from Buddhist bodhisattva (), previously transliterated as Kuanyin, Kwannon, or Kwanon in English.
